1. Variants, Price, Colors and Release Date:

Variants: 4+128GB.
Price: Rs.16,490.
Colors: Midnight Blue and Pearl White.
Release Date: Available from 03/01/2022 on Flipkart & Amazon.

2. Box Contents:

Vivo Y21T, Adapter, USB Type-C cable, Case, Screen guard, Sim tool and Documentation.

3. Form Factor: [8.1/10]

Dimensions: 164.26 x 76.08 x 8.0 mm. and Weight: 182 g.
Build materials: Glass on front and plastic back along with plastic frame which should provide pretty great build quality. 

4. Display: [8.2/10]

The 6.58 inch 1920 x 2408 pixels FHD+ resolution IPS LCD display that should offer great quality.
The display panel also supports 90 Hz refresh rate and 180 Hz touch sampling rate, 8-Bit / 16 million colors, 393 ppi sharpness and 20:9 aspect ratio.

5. Performance: [8/10]

The overall performance should be pretty great as it features,
SOC: Snapdragon 680 and Technology: 6nm.
CPU: Octa-core consisting of 4 x 2.4 Ghz Cortex-A73 [Kryo 265 gold] & 4 x 1.9 Ghz Cortex-A53 [Kryo 265 silver].
GPU: Adreno 610.
Software: Android OS 11 with Funtouch 11 interface.
Memory : 4GB of LPDDR4X RAM. It also supports virtual RAM upto 1GB.
ROM: 128GB of UFS 2.1 Storage.

6. Camera: [7.9/10]

The device comes with triple rear cameras and single front camera. The overall rear camera quality should be great [8.2/10] in day, pretty good in night [7/10] and the front camera quality should be pretty good overall as it features [camera features: 0.3/0.6],
Main: 50MP with f/1.8 aperture, 1/2.76" sensor size, 0.64 micron pixel & PDAF.
Macro: 2MP with f/2.4 aperture.
Depth: 2MP with f/2.4 aperture.
Flash: Single-LED flash.
Video recording: 1080p@30fps.
Features: Portrait mode, Night mode, Auto HDR and more. 
Front: 8MP with f/1.8 aperture.
Video: 1080p@30fps .

7. Features: [8.3/10]

The device comes with great features that are listed as follows,
Important Sensors: Fingerprint [side mounted].
Connectivity: Dual-band WiFi [2.4/5 GHz], Bluetooth 5.0 [A2DP, LE], USB Type-C, GPS [Single-band GPS L1, GLONASS, BDS, GALILEO] and dedicated dual-SIM [nano + nano SIM, dual 4G, VoLTE, VoWiFi] and micro SD slot.
Audio: Single speaker and 3.5mm headphone jack.

8. Battery Life: [8.7/10]

The overall battery life should be excellent as it features,
Battery capacity: Li-Po 5000 mAh.
Charging speed: 18W wired. It also supports reverse charging.

Battery Life Stats:

Screen On Time [ SOT ]: Up to 8:30 hrs average.
Battery Life: Up to 2 days average.
